> > > 1. Explanation for Deployment Workflow Change
> > 
> 

> > > TripleO uses Heat to deploy clouds. Heat allows tremendous flexibility at
> > > the
> > 
> 
> > > cost of enormous complexity. Fortunately TripleO has the space to allow
> > 
> 
> > > developers to create tools to simplify the process tremendously,
> > > resulting
> > > in
> > 
> 
> > > a deployment process that is both simple and flexible to user needs.
> > 
> 

> > > The current CLI-based TripleO workflow asks the deployer to modify a base
> > > set
> > 
> 
> > > of Heat environment files directly before calling Heat's stack-create
> > > command.
> > 
> 
> > > This requires much knowledge and precision, and is a process prone to
> > > error.
> > 
> 

> > > However this process can be eased by understanding that there is a
> > > pattern
> > > to
> > 
> 
> > > these modifications; for example, if a deployer wishes to enable network
> > 
> 
> > > isolation, a specific set of modifications must be made. These
> > > modification
> > 
> 
> > > sets can be encapsulated through pre-created Heat environment files, and
> > > TripleO
> > 
> 
> > > contains a library of these
> > 
> 
> > > (
> > > https://github.com/openstack/tripleo-heat-templates/tree/master/environments
> > > ).
> > 
> 

> > > These environments are further categorized through the proposed
> > > environment
> > 
> 
> > > capabilities map ( https://review.openstack.org/#/c/242439 ). This
> > > mapping
> > > file
> > 
> 
> > > contains programmatic metadata, adding items such as user-friendly text
> > > around
> > 
> 
> > > environment files and marking certain environments as mutually exclusive.

> > > 2. Summary of Updated Deployment Workflow
> > 
> 

> > > Here's a summary of the updated TripleO deployment workflow.
> > 
> 

> > > 1. Create a Plan: Upload a base set of heat templates and environment
> > > files
> > 
> 
> > > into a Swift container. This Swift container will be versioned to allow
> > 
> 
> > > for future work with respect to updates and upgrades.
> > 
> 

> > > 2. Environment Selection: Select the appropriate environment files for
> > > your
> > 
> 
> > > deployment.
> > 
> 

> > > 3. Modify Parameters: Modify additional deployment parameters. These
> > 
> 
> > > parameters are influenced by the environment selection in step 2.
> > 
> 

> > > 4. Deploy: Send the contents of the plan's Swift container to Heat for
> > 
> 
> > > deployment.
> > 
> 

> > > Note that the current CLI-based workflow still fits here: a deployer can
> > > modify
> > 
> 
> > > Heat files directly prior to step 1, follow step 1, and then skip
> > > directly
> > > to
> > 
> 
> > > step 4. This also allows for trial deployments with test configurations.

> > > 3. TripleO Python Library, REST API, and GUI
> > 
> 

> > > Right now, much of the existing TripleO deployment logic lives within the
> > > TripleO
> > 
> 
> > > CLI code, making it inaccessible to non-Python based UIs. Putting both
> > > old
> > > and
> > 
> 
> > > new deployment logic into tripleo-common and then creating a REST API on
> > > top
> > > of
> > 
> 
> > > that logic will enable modern Javascript-based GUIs to create cloud
> > > deployments
> > 
> 
> > > using TripleO.
> > 
> 

> > > 4. Future Work - Validations
> > 
> 

> > > A possible next step is to add validations to the TripleO toolkit:
> > > scripts
> > > that
> > 
> 
> > > can be used to check the validity of your deployment pre-, in-, and
> > > post-flight.
> > 
> 
> > > These validations will be runnable and queryable through a REST API. Note
> > > that
> > 
> 
> > > the above deployment workflow should not be a requirement for validations
> > > to
> > > be
> > 
> 
> > > run.

Heya - apologies for the bit of churn here. I re-visited the repo-renaming issue in IRC, and it sounds like 
the vast majority of people are actually in favor of putting the relevant library and API code in the 
tripleo-common repository, and revisiting the creation of a tripleo repository later, once code has had a 
chance to settle. I personally like this idea, as it reduces some disruptive activity at a time when we're trying 
to add quite a bit of new code. 

I double-checked with the people who originally raised objections to the idea of putting API code into 
tripleo-common. One said that his objection had to do with package naming, and he removed his objection 
once it was realized that the package name could be independent of the repo name. The other clarified his 
objection as simply a consistency issue that he thought was okay to resolve until after the API code settled a 
bit. 

So: I'm putting the idea of *not* creating a tripleo repo just quite yet out there on the mailing list, and I'm 
hopeful we can come to agreement in Tuesday's tripleo weekly IRC meeting. That would resolve a lot of the 
concerns mentioned here, correct?
